Output 8aad0b1f25f1625d66e56a00da9a0b0c2442ecd82b6b398cc503cb478a23764f:17

value
26364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aeeb2c2a2b83f8cd503d9c07492a635ea8e96f93 OP_EQUAL
address
3HduDzgQkMC9sQhDETdRoCF78H1wimuZzN
transaction
8aad0b1f25f1625d66e56a00da9a0b0c2442ecd82b6b398cc503cb478a23764f
spent
true